Key concepts and overview

Crypto payments refer to transactions made using c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in, among others. These digital currencies operate on decentralized networks, which means they are not controlled by any central authority, such as a bank or government. This decentralization provides a level of security and transparency that traditional payment methods often lack. For Australian online casinos, integrating crypto payments allows them to cater to a growing demographic of players who prefer the benefits of digital currencies.

Understanding the core concepts of crypto payments is crucial for gamblers. Firstly, cryptocurrencies use blockchain technology, which records all transactions in a secure and immutable ledger. This ensures that all transactions are transparent and verifiable. Secondly, the use of crypto can facilitate faster transactions, as deposits and withdrawals can be processed almost instantly, compared to traditional banking methods that may take several days. Lastly, the anonymity provided by crypto transactions can be appealing to players who wish to keep their gambling activities private.

Main features and details

The process of using cryptocurrencies at online casinos involves several key components. Initially, players need to create a digital wallet, which is a software application that allows them to store, send, and receive cryptocurrencies. Once a wallet is set up, players can purchase cryptocurrencies through exchanges or directly from other users. After acquiring the desired amount of crypto, they can deposit it into their online casino account.

When making a deposit, players typically navigate to the casino’s banking section, select the cryptocurrency option, and follow the instructions to complete the transaction. The casino will provide a unique wallet address for the deposit, which players must use to send their funds. Once the transaction is confirmed on the blockchain, the funds will appear in the player’s casino account, allowing them to start playing immediately.

Withdrawals work similarly, where players request to withdraw their winnings in cryptocurrency. The casino processes the request and sends the funds to the player’s wallet address. This process is usually quicker than traditional withdrawal methods, making it an attractive option for many gamblers.

Advantages and disadvantages

While there are numerous benefits to using cryptocurrencies at online casinos, there are also some drawbacks to consider. One of the primary advantages is the speed of transactions. Deposits and withdrawals can be completed in a matter of minutes, which is a significant improvement over traditional banking methods.

Another advantage is the enhanced security that comes with crypto transactions. Players do not need to share sensitive personal information with the casino, reducing the risk of identity theft and fraud. Additionally, the anonymity provided by cryptocurrencies can be appealing to those who prefer to keep their gambling activities private.

However, there are disadvantages as well. The value of cryptocurrencies can be highly volatile, meaning that the amount a player deposits could fluctuate significantly in a short period. This volatility can impact a player’s bankroll and overall gambling strategy. Furthermore, not all online casinos accept cryptocurrencies, which may limit options for players who prefer this payment method.
